Netherlands Inflation: Year by Year

Year-by-year CPI and inflation-adjusted value of €100 in Netherlands, 1960–2024
Year CPI €100 → Annual Change
1960 16.84 €100.00 -
1961 17.06 €101.31 +1.3%
1962 17.48 €103.77 +2.4%
1963 18.05 €107.14 +3.2%
1964 19.10 €113.38 +5.8%
1965 19.84 €117.81 +3.9%
1966 20.99 €124.59 +5.8%
1967 21.71 €128.90 +3.5%
1968 22.52 €133.70 +3.7%
1969 24.19 €143.62 +7.4%
1970 25.08 €148.89 +3.7%
1971 26.95 €160.02 +7.5%
1972 29.06 €172.51 +7.8%
1973 31.39 €186.35 +8.0%
1974 34.40 €204.22 +9.6%
1975 37.91 €225.09 +10.2%
1976 41.26 €244.96 +8.8%
1977 43.90 €260.64 +6.4%
1978 45.70 €271.36 +4.1%
1979 47.62 €282.75 +4.2%
1980 50.73 €301.17 +6.5%
1981 54.14 €321.46 +6.7%
1982 57.34 €340.47 +5.9%
1983 58.92 €349.80 +2.7%
1984 60.86 €361.35 +3.3%
1985 62.24 €369.51 +2.3%
1986 62.29 €369.81 +0.1%
1987 61.86 €367.26 -0.7%
1988 62.31 €369.97 +0.7%
1989 62.99 €373.97 +1.1%
1990 64.53 €383.15 +2.5%
1991 66.57 €395.25 +3.2%
1992 68.69 €407.83 +3.2%
1993 70.47 €418.37 +2.6%
1994 72.44 €430.09 +2.8%
1995 73.83 €438.37 +1.9%
1996 75.27 €446.91 +1.9%
1997 76.86 €456.34 +2.1%
1998 78.37 €465.28 +2.0%
1999 80.06 €475.31 +2.2%
2000 81.95 €486.53 +2.4%
2001 85.35 €506.75 +4.2%
2002 88.16 €523.41 +3.3%
2003 90.00 €534.36 +2.1%
2004 91.14 €541.12 +1.3%
2005 92.68 €550.25 +1.7%
2006 93.70 €556.31 +1.1%
2007 95.21 €565.29 +1.6%
2008 97.58 €579.35 +2.5%
2009 98.74 €586.24 +1.2%
2010 100.00 €593.72 +1.3%
2011 102.34 €607.61 +2.3%
2012 104.85 €622.53 +2.5%
2013 107.48 €638.14 +2.5%
2014 108.53 €644.37 +1.0%
2015 109.18 €648.24 +0.6%
2016 109.53 €650.29 +0.3%
2017 111.04 €659.27 +1.4%
2018 112.93 €670.50 +1.7%
2019 115.91 €688.16 +2.6%
2020 117.38 €696.92 +1.3%
2021 120.52 €715.57 +2.7%
2022 132.58 €787.13 +10.0%
2023 137.67 €817.35 +3.8%
2024 142.27 €844.71 +3.3%

World Bank CPI data for Netherlands is available from 1960 to 2024.

Inflation by Decade in Netherlands

Decade Cumulative Inflation Annual Rate
1960–1969 +43.6% 4.10%
1970–1979 +89.9% 7.39%
1980–1989 +24.2% 2.43%
1990–1999 +24.1% 2.42%
2000–2009 +20.5% 2.09%
2010–2019 +15.9% 1.65%
2020–2024 +21.2% 4.93%

The sharpest price increase in Netherlands came in 1975, when annual inflation reached 10.2%.

The lowest annual change was -0.7% in 1987.
